Family Hub

Samsung's Family Hub is a touch-screen control panel that lets you check the calendar, browse recipes or photos and create notes for your family or you. You can also listen to music or podcasts using apps like Pandora and stream TV shows that you have downloaded to your device using smart TVs that are compatible with the Family Hub. It's a significant upgrade from the comparatively puny panels of earlier refrigerator models, and it helps to make the Family Hub feel fully realized as a kitchen-based command center.

The Family Hub can be used as an additional display to display content and notifications from your phone. This includes weather, news and updates from social media. You can set reminders for buying milk and other groceries. In addition, with SmartThings Cooking Community, you can find new recipes or share your own favorites with other users.

The Family Hub can also be used as an control panel to manage smart home devices compatible with Samsung's SmartThings Platform. You can remotely start and stop ovens, hobs, and range hoods, and check their status from any location.

The Family Hub's touchscreen controls are powered by Tizen. This means it can access a lot of apps you wouldn't expect to find in a fridge. You can stream entertainment, like Spotify and iHeartRadio, leave memos for family members with the StickiBoard or WhiteBoard features connected to Samsung SmartThings located within your home using its Home Life app, and view a camera feed of what's inside the fridge without opening it.

A July software update will turn the Family Hub into a Matter controller, allowing you to connect it with other smart appliances in your home, such as lights as well as thermostats, plugs, and lights. The current Family Hub 2.0 or older fridges will be upgraded to become Matter controllers too, though they won't get the camera feature. If you're looking to buy a Samsung refrigerator, be sure to look for Energy Star certification to ensure you're getting a high-efficiency model. This EPA program certifies and tests appliances to ensure they meet certain energy standards. You can be confident that your new refrigerator will keep your food fresh, while reducing your energy bills.

It is also important to consider the amount of space you need. Typically, you'll need at least four to six cubic feet for each person in your household. If you're looking for a large family opt for a bigger model with a separate freezer for larger items, such as meat and other produce.
